Saturn's Inuit Group Of Satellites
The Inuit group is a dynamical grouping of the Retrograde motion, prograde irregular satellites of Saturn which follow similar orbits. Their semi-major axis, semi-major axes range between 11 and 18 Gm, their inclinations between 40° and 50°, and their eccentricity (orbit), eccentricities between 0.15 and 0.48. They take about 2 years to orbit Saturn. The International Astronomical Union (IAU) uses names taken from Inuit mythology for these moons. Siarnaq
Siarnaq, also designated Saturn XXIX, is the second-largest irregular moon of Saturn. It was discovered on 23 September 2000 by a team of astronomers led by Brett J. Gladman. It was named after the Inuit goddess of the sea, Siarnaq, who is more commonly known as Sedna. Siarnaq is the largest member of Saturn's Inuit group of prograde irregular moons, which orbit far from Saturn in the same direction as the planet's rotation. The moons of the Inuit group are believed to have originated as fragments from the collisional breakup of a larger progenitor moon after it was gravitationally captured into orbit around Saturn several billion years ago. Several other small Inuit group moons share similar orbits to Siarnaq, indicating that the moon had experienced another collision after forming from its progenitor. S/2004 S 31
S/2004 S 31 is a natural satellite of Saturn and a member of the Inuit group. Its discovery was announced by Scott S. Sheppard, David C. Jewitt, and Jan Kleyna on October 8, 2019 from observations taken between December 12, 2004 and March 22, 2007. S/2004 S 31 is about 4 kilometres in diameter, and orbits Saturn at an average distance of 17.568 Gm in 869.65 days, at an inclination of 48.8° to the ecliptic, with an eccentricity of 0.240. Paaliaq
Paaliaq is a prograde irregular satellite of Saturn. It was discovered by J. J. Kavelaars, Brett J. Gladman, Jean-Marc Petit, Hans Scholl, Matthew J. Holman, Brian G. Marsden, Philip D. Nicholson and Joseph A. Burns in early October 2000, and given the temporary designation S/2000 S 2. It was named in August 2003 after a fictional shaman in the book ''The Curse of the Shaman,'' written by Michael Kusugak, who supplied Kavelaars with the names of giants from Inuit mythology that were used for other Saturnian moons. Paaliaq is thought to be about 22 kilometres in diameter, and orbits Saturn at an average distance of 15.2 million km in 687 days. It is a member of the Inuit group of irregular satellites. Kiviuq (moon)
Kiviuq is a prograde irregular satellite of Saturn. It was discovered by J. J. Kavelaars in 2000, and given the temporary designation S/2000 S 5. It was named after Kiviuq, a hero of Inuit mythology.
